Unfortunately, digital brand trust is increasingly threatened by vulnerabilities in the internet’s very foundation: The Domain Name System, or DNS.
Every single online action starts with the DNS. Whether for shopping, banking, paying a tax bill, or connecting with an enterprise service delivery system — any browsing purpose at all — the DNS directs requests to the online destinations, content and applications sought by users. The DNS is absolutely central to the internet and how it operates. It is this very criticality that has made the DNS vulnerable to abuse. Hijacking, spoofing, man-in-the middle attacks, and other threats that can disrupt an organization’s online operations with disastrous consequences for brand reputations and user security.
Domain Name System Security Extensions, or DNSSEC, helps defend against DNS security threats. Unfortunately, many organizations choose not to adopt DNSSEC because it’s difficult to set up and manage.
Traditional, manual practices for DNS management and the common practice of using multiple DNS services have made DNSSEC deployment cumbersome, inefficient, and costly.
